Role of Licensed Healthcare Practitioners
To obtain a Virginia Medical Marijuana Card, patients must first consult with a licensed healthcare practitioner who is registered to provide medical cannabis certifications. These professionals review a patientโs health history, discuss symptoms or concerns, and determine whether the patient may benefit from participation in the program.
Practitioners do not prescribe cannabis in the traditional sense. Instead, they provide a written certification that confirms the patient qualifies for medical cannabis under Virginia law. This certification allows the patient to purchase products from state-licensed dispensaries.

Documentation Required for Certification
Preparing the proper documentation can make the certification process smoother and faster. Although the paperwork is generally minimal, providing accurate information helps practitioners conduct a thorough evaluation.
Government Issued Identification
Patients must present a valid government-issued identification document to confirm their identity. This identification ensures the certification is issued to the correct individual and allows dispensaries to verify patient eligibility when purchases are made.
Acceptable identification typically includes a driverโs license, passport, or another official form of identification.

Issuance of Written Certification
If the practitioner determines that the patient qualifies, a written certification is issued. This document confirms that the patient may participate in Virginiaโs medical cannabis program. With certification in hand, the patient can legally obtain medical cannabis products from licensed dispensaries.
